Northrop Grumman's Business Management Team has an opening for a Program Cost Schedule Control Analyst (level 2) to join our team of qualified, diverse individuals. This position will be in Redondo Beach, California.




Our Program Cost Control Analyst will help prepare budgets and schedules for contract work and assist with financial analyses such as funding profiles, sales outlooks, cash forecasting and variance analysis. You will also work to ensure adequate funding availability by maintaining accurate records of expenditures, directing preparation for expenditure projections and submitting timely requests for additional funding to the government.





Your Role and Impact:





  • Set up cost control system, monitor and control costs and schedules on contracts requiring validated cost schedule control system


  • Support audits and reviews requested by programs, customers, and company management, fact-finding and negotiation support


  • Perform analysis and prepare reports to ensure that contracts are within negotiated and agreed-upon parameters and government cost control guidelines


  • Perform Earned Value Metric (EVM) tasks including Work Breakdown Structure (WBS) development, budget baseline, cost risk analysis/ assessment and visibility reports, development and analysis of estimates to complete
